Frequently Asked Questions about Grapevine

What type of rentals are currently available in Grapevine?

There are currently 114 Apartments for Rent in Grapevine, TX with pricing that ranges from $602 to $17,464. There are also 152 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Grapevine ranging from $1,300 to $12,950.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Grapevine?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Grapevine ranges from $1,300 to $12,950 with an average monthly rent of $3,443.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Grapevine?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Grapevine range from $1,586 to $10,891,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,750 to $6,200.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,395 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,628.
